Peter Miserendino
The album begins with a brilliant display of finger-picking in the plaintiff original," Change of Heart". Guitar lovers will find much to rave about on this cut as well as the remaining 14 songs. Strong melodies are the hallmark of the album, showcasing Peter's virtuosity, and the reach into contemporary music that his guitar playing style truly possesses. After a few measures the listener will intuitively tune into the lively freshness of Peter's playing and composing. Songs like John Lennon's "Beautiful Boy" and Peter's own composition,"With Every Sign of the Cross" showcase his exceptional, original and spirited guitar playing. With his unique style of fiery finger picking, flying all over the fretboard with the grace of an Olympic gymnist, Miserendino's performance is unparalleled. In summary the disc is an immaculate production of complex compositional artistry with Peter's outstanding guitar performance well presented.
